Question 457079: If anyone can show the steps taken to complete this problem it would begreatly appreciated. I have been out of school for quite awhile and am still drawing a blank. (x-3)(2x-7)=0

(x-3)(2x-7)=0
--------------
If the product is zero, one of the factors must be zero.
You can't multiply 2 things and get zero otherwise.
----------------
Either x - 3 = 0 --> x = 3
or
2x - 7 = 0 --> x = 7/2
2 answers: x = 3, x = 7/2
